This USB breadboard power supply kit provides power source from any USB port and outputs a fuse protected and regulated 3.3V. The .1" headers are mounted on the bottom of the PCB for simple insertion into a breadboard. Pins labeled 5V/GND 3.3V/GND plug directly into the power lines.

Imagine creating a 3-phase wind turbine from a common, everyday roof ventilator along with some magnets and coils of wire. That's what PicoTurbine has created for your study of wind technology. We chose the Whirlybird ™ roof ventilator for several reasons including: it has great bearings that simply will not wear out under normal - and even severe - use. Without great bearings your wind turbine is always fighting friction that only serves to slow it down with the incidental loss of power.

This provides a very easy way to start using MOSFETS for your next high current project. This shield allows you to use a computer power supply (or any other power source) to use your Arduino to switch high current. With RFP30N06LE MOSFETS, you can easily control a lot of current directly from your Arduino.
